NEW YORK, NY — Starbucks says it will close its more than 8,000 U.S. stores for several hours next month to conduct racial-bias training to its nearly 175,000 workers. FARGO, N.D. — More than 80 fourth and fifth graders at Longfellow Elementary are figuring out ways to conserve energy at their school. Longfellow is in a competition with students at Washington Elementary to see who can save the most energy over the next three weeks.
